The consumer health industry in New Zealand continued to witness robust growth in current value terms in 2023. The year marked a return to a semblance of normality in the country, following the reopening of borders and the lifting of COVID-19 restrictions. However, this was accompanied by a sense of "prevention fatigue" in the general population, following two years of pandemic-related challenges, which saw fewer consumers maintaining mitigation strategies, such as social distancing and mask-wea...
